1. Decoding the WJEC AS Business Specification | 解读WJEC AS商务考试大纲

Before planning any lesson, teachers must thoroughly understand the WJEC AS Business specification. The course is built around two core units: Unit 1 ‘Business Opportunities’ and Unit 2 ‘Business Functions’. Unit 1 explores enterprise, market research, business planning, and the external environment. Unit 2 delves into marketing, finance, human resources, and operations management.

Teachers should map each topic against the assessment objectives (AO1 knowledge, AO2 application, AO3 analysis, AO4 evaluation) to ensure balanced coverage. The synoptic nature of some questions means students need to connect ideas across units, so cross-topic links should be embedded from the start.

2. Engaging Students with Real-World Business Cases | 用真实商业案例吸引学生

Abstract theories become memorable when illustrated through current, relatable business stories. Start each topic with a ‘business in the news’ snippet—for example, how a local café conducted market research before launching a delivery service, or how a global brand like Tesla manages its marketing mix. This approach immediately signals relevance and sparks discussion.

Encourage students to build a ‘business case portfolio’ where they collect articles, podcasts, and social media posts linked to each syllabus area. This habit not only reinforces learning but also provides a bank of examples for examination essays, helping them meet AO2 application marks confidently.

3. Structuring a Robust Lesson Plan | 构建扎实的教案结构

An effective WJEC Business lesson typically follows a five-phase structure: ignite, input, investigate, integrate, and reflect. The ‘ignite’ phase hooks students with a problem or a surprising statistic. ‘Input’ delivers essential concepts via a short, focused lecture or video. ‘Investigate’ involves students working in groups on a task, such as analysing a business’s cash flow forecast.

The ‘integrate’ phase asks learners to connect the new knowledge with prior topics, perhaps by comparing the break-even point of two start-ups with different pricing strategies. Finally, ‘reflect’ closes the lesson with a quick low-stakes quiz or an exit ticket, giving the teacher instant feedback on understanding.

4. Sample Lesson Plan: Introduction to Market Research | 教案示例:市场调研导论

Below is a 60-minute lesson plan designed to introduce the purposes and methods of market research, aligned with WJEC Unit 1. The lesson emphasises application through a mini-survey activity and analytical thinking through data evaluation.

Time Phase Activity Resources
0-10 min Ignite Show two different packaging designs for a cereal bar and ask: ‘Which would sell more and why?’ Students vote and justify their choices. Images of packaging, whiteboard
10-20 min Input Briefly explain primary and secondary research, qualitative vs quantitative data, and the importance of validity. Link to the cereal bar example. Slides with key terms
20-35 min Investigate Groups design a 5-question questionnaire for a new school canteen product. They must include at least one open and one closed question, and pilot it with another group. Paper, question templates
35-50 min Integrate Swap questionnaires and collect responses. Each group tabulates results and evaluates the reliability of their findings. Discuss how businesses might use such data. Calculators, graph paper
50-60 min Reflect Exit ticket: ‘Name one advantage of primary research over secondary research and one disadvantage.’ Collect and review. Index cards

This plan can be adapted by substituting the product with something more relevant to your students’ interests, such as a new app or sportswear brand. The collaborative tasks encourage peer learning and keep the pace brisk.

5. Teaching the Marketing Mix with a Simulation | 通过模拟教授营销组合

The marketing mix (4Ps) lends itself perfectly to interactive simulations. Divide the class into ‘companies’ competing in a hypothetical market—for example, selling breakfast cereal. Each group decides on a product (features, packaging), a price (using cost-plus or competition-based pricing), a promotional strategy, and a place of distribution.

After the initial choices, introduce a sudden external change, such as a rise in raw material costs or a competitor’s new advertising campaign. Groups must then adjust their marketing mix and explain how this affects their budget and positioning. Conclude with a whole-class debrief mapping these decisions to real-world examples like the cereal wars between Kellogg’s and Nestlé.

This simulation naturally builds analysis and evaluation skills, as students must justify their trade-offs. It also provides a memorable anchor for later topics such as elasticity of demand and product life cycle.

6. Mastering Financial Calculations Step by Step | 逐步掌握财务计算

Finance topics—break-even, cash flow, profit margins—often intimidate students. Approach them with a ‘I do, we do, you do’ scaffold. First, demonstrate a break-even calculation on the board using a simple formula: Break-even output = Fixed costs / (Selling price – Variable cost per unit). Use real numbers from a small start-up.

Next, work through a similar problem together with the class, gradually removing steps. Finally, give students a set of varied problems that increase in complexity, including changes in price or cost, and the calculation of margin of safety. Emphasise that marks are awarded for the working as well as the answer, so clear layout is vital.

A common pitfall is the interpretation of financial results. Always follow numerical exercises with evaluative questions: ‘Should the business be satisfied with a break-even output of 5,000 units?’ This pushes learners beyond calculation to the higher-order skills WJEC demands.

7. Developing Exam Technique: Command Words and Essays | 培养考试技巧:指令词与论说文

WJEC AS Business papers feature a range of command words such as ‘explain’, ‘analyse’, ‘discuss’, and ‘evaluate’. Students must be trained to recognise the depth required. Create a ‘command word wall’ in the classroom with definitions and sentence starters. For ‘analyse’, the starter could be ‘This leads to… because…’. For ‘evaluate’, it might be ‘In the short term… however, in the long term…’.

Essay questions require structured answers. Teach the PEEL paragraph method: Point, Evidence, Explanation, Link. In a 10-mark question, a student might write two PEEL paragraphs, each using a real business example from their case portfolio. Regular timed practice under exam conditions is non-negotiable; even 15-minute focused paragraphs once a week build fluency.

8. Leveraging Technology and Interactive Resources | 利用技术与互动资源

Digital tools can transform a static business lesson into an immersive experience. Use online business simulation platforms where students manage a virtual company, making decisions on pricing, production, and marketing. Many are free and align well with the WJEC curriculum, showing real-time results and competitor moves.

Short video clips from credible sources like the Financial Times or BBC Business introduce expert viewpoints and keep content fresh. Interactive quizzes via platforms like Kahoot! or Quizizz are excellent for retrieval practice and can be used as starters or plenaries. Create a shared digital board where students post links to business news; this builds a collective resource they can revise from.

9. Supporting All Learners Through Differentiation | 通过差异化支持所有学习者

In a mixed-ability Year 12 classroom, differentiation is key. Provide simplified, keyword-focused summary sheets for students who need more support, while extending others with additional reading such as academic case studies or industry reports. Sentence starters and writing frames are particularly helpful for students with English as an additional language or those new to essay-based subjects.

Group work can be structured using assigned roles—researcher, number cruncher, presenter, challenger—to ensure everyone participates meaningfully. Regular check-ins and mini-whiteboard activities allow the teacher to gauge understanding and adjust pacing accordingly. Celebrate the diversity of business examples students bring from their own cultural backgrounds, as this enriches class discussion and broadens perspectives.

10. Formative Assessment and Meaningful Feedback | 形成性评估与有意义的反馈

Ongoing assessment should inform both teaching and learning. Use strategies such as ‘two stars and a wish’ for peer feedback on practice essays: two things done well and one area to improve. For teacher feedback, highlight specific criteria from the mark scheme rather than generic comments; for example, ‘You applied the concept of price elasticity to the cinema case, but could you now evaluate whether this is the most important factor affecting demand?’

Incorporate brief one-to-one conferences during lessons while others work on tasks. These three-minute chats allow you to address misconceptions instantly. Keep a tracking grid of common errors across the class—such as confusing cash flow with profit—and revisit these topics in future starters. Self-assessment checklists linked to the specification help students take ownership of their progress.

11. Building a Scheme of Work with Synoptic Flow | 构建具有综合性的教学方案

A well-sequenced scheme of work avoids teaching topics in isolation. Start Year 12 with business objectives and stakeholders, then introduce market research and the marketing mix, naturally leading into finance and operations. For instance, after teaching break-even analysis, revisit it when discussing the role of managers in decision-making, highlighting how breakeven informs operational strategies.

Build in regular ‘synoptic task’ weeks where students work on cross-unit projects, such as developing and presenting a business plan that integrates market research, a cash flow forecast, and a human resource plan. This not only prepares them for the examination but also mirrors real-world business planning. Share the rationale behind the sequence with students so they see the bigger picture.

12. Reflective Practice for the Business Teacher | 商务教师的反思性实践

Outstanding teaching relies on consistent reflection. After each topic, jot down what worked, what flopped, and what you would change. Note the specific examples that resonated most with your class—perhaps a local entrepreneur’s story or a recent product launch—and build a repertoire of these ‘hooks’ for future cohorts.

Engage with the wider business education community via social media groups or subject associations. Exchanging resources, such as a novel approach to teaching ratio analysis or a ready-made revision game, reduces workload and sparks fresh ideas. Finally, stay curious about the business world yourself; your enthusiasm for the subject is the most powerful teaching tool you possess.
